What’s a WUG?

Community-run meet ups for Workamajig users

Meet your agency peers, share best practices, and learn new Workamajig skills — that’s what Workamajig User Groups (WUGs) are all about. They’re a fun, informative, and relaxed way to participate in the broader Workamajig community and share what works in a tight-knit group.

WUGs usually meet every quarter, are always free, and are run by  Workamajig experts. Some are online and interest-based while others can be regional, in-person meet-ups.

How do I start a WUG?

Signing up & what to expect

Leading a WUG is a great way to share your Workamajig expertise, build community, and help others while growing your own reach and influence.

WUGs can be virtual and interest based or based in a particular region.

WUG leaders are expected to:

  • Host at least one meetup per quarter (virtual or in-person) focused on education and connection.
  • Create an environment centered on helping users get more value from Workamajig.
  • Follow our branding guidelines and program requirements
  • Engage with your group between meetings through the Workamajig Community
  • Achieve an average attendance of at least twenty (20) individuals per meetup
  • Maintain an average event NPS of 60 or higher

How long does it take to implement Workamajig once purchased?

The Traditional Implementation time is 2-3 months. This allows you to complete the basic training sessions, input your information, customize the system, test your workflow, deploy training and go live.
